Originally Posted by E36DJ
You can't beat Goodyear Eagle F1 GS-D3s, made in Germany (so don't think just because it's Goodyear it's a domestic only tire) engineered for euro/handling/performance cars. They are the only tire to beat out the S03s in dry/wet tests, and have a better treadwear. I dropped a little over 220 per tire at the time, but that was for 255/35/18s.

ps: just checked, the 17s are right around $140 on tirerack..
